Perfect Temperature Variety for Paint
When taking into consideration exterior paint tasks, the excellent temperature variety plays a crucial role in achieving optimal outcomes. Painting in the ideal temperature level problems makes sure that the paint sticks properly to the surface, dries uniformly, and cures properly. Normally, the suggested temperature level range for outside paint is in between 50 to 85 degrees Fahrenheit.
Paint in temperatures below 50 degrees Fahrenheit can result in issues such as inadequate paint bond, long term drying times, and a boosted probability of splitting or peeling off.
On the other hand, paint in temperatures above 85 levels Fahrenheit can trigger the paint to completely dry too quickly, bring about blistering, bubbling, and an unequal coating.
To accomplish the best outcomes, it is essential to inspect the weather forecast prior to beginning an outside painting project. Ideally, purpose to paint during mild weather conditions with modest temperatures and reduced moisture degrees.
Results of Moisture on Paint Drying
Humidity degrees considerably influence the drying process of paint related to exterior surfaces. High humidity can lengthen the drying out time of paint, bring about possible concerns such as leaking, streaking, or perhaps the development of bubbles on the repainted surface. Excess dampness airborne decreases the dissipation of water from the paint, hindering the treating procedure. This is particularly problematic for water-based paints, as they depend on evaporation for drying out.

Wind and Rainfall Considerations
Wind rate and rainfall are vital aspects that considerably affect the success of an outside paint project.
When it pertains to wind, both rate and instructions are crucial factors to consider. High wind rates can cause paint to completely dry too quickly, causing a subpar do with possible concerns like fracturing or irregular structure. In addition, wind can bring debris that might adhere to the wet paint, leading to blemishes. For that reason, painters must intend to service days with light to moderate winds for optimum paint problems.
